Analysis
Ghana recorded 182.83 million constant US$ for total official development assistance to medical research and basic in 2024.
The figure is down 13.4% on the previous year and up 23.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, total official development assistance to medical research and basic in Ghana peaked at 242.15 million constant US$ in 2021 and was at its lowest, 20.93 million constant US$, in 2000.
That places Ghana 19th out of 160 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Total official development assistance to medical research and basic in Ghana, year by year
| Year | million constant US$ |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2000 | 20.93 million constant US$ | — |
| 2001 | 35.39 million constant US$ | +69.1% |
| 2002 | 23.41 million constant US$ | -33.9% |
| 2003 | 34.55 million constant US$ | +47.6% |
| 2004 | 26.33 million constant US$ | -23.8% |
| 2005 | 50.59 million constant US$ | +92.1% |
| 2006 | 42.2 million constant US$ | -16.6% |
| 2007 | 63.4 million constant US$ | +50.2% |
| 2008 | 106.12 million constant US$ | +67.4% |
| 2009 | 134.66 million constant US$ | +26.9% |
| 2010 | 154.33 million constant US$ | +14.6% |
| 2011 | 118.88 million constant US$ | -23.0% |
| 2012 | 197.41 million constant US$ | +66.1% |
| 2013 | 173.97 million constant US$ | -11.9% |
| 2014 | 148.28 million constant US$ | -14.8% |
| 2015 | 177.28 million constant US$ | +19.6% |
| 2016 | 170.57 million constant US$ | -3.8% |
| 2017 | 156.69 million constant US$ | -8.1% |
| 2018 | 187.14 million constant US$ | +19.4% |
| 2019 | 221.07 million constant US$ | +18.1% |
| 2020 | 139.73 million constant US$ | -36.8% |
| 2021 | 242.15 million constant US$ | +73.3% |
| 2022 | 210.16 million constant US$ | -13.2% |
| 2023 | 211.15 million constant US$ | +0.5% |
| 2024 | 182.83 million constant US$ | -13.4% |
